-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
 - 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
 - 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
 - 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
 - 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
 - 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
 - 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
 
基于Java校园二手商品交易系统
一、主题/概述
基于Java校园二手商品交易系统旨在构建一个高效、便捷的校园二手交易平台。该系统通过Java编程语言和相关的Web技术实现,旨在解决校园内二手商品交易信息不对称、交易流程繁琐等问题。系统将提供商品发布、搜索、购买、评价等功能,为校园师生提供一个安全、可靠的二手商品交易平台。
二、主要内容(分项列出)
1.小
系统架构设计
用户模块设计
商品模块设计
交易模块设计
评价模块设计
安全性设计
2.编号或项目符号:
系统架构设计:
1.采用B/S架构,前端使用HTML、CSS、JavaScript等技术,后端使用Java语言和Spring框架。
2.数据库采用MySQL数据库,存储用户信息、商品信息、交易信息、评价信息等。
3.系统分为前端展示层、业务逻辑层、数据访问层和数据库层。
用户模块设计:
1.用户注册:用户可以通过手机号或邮箱注册账号。
2.用户登录:用户可以使用账号和密码登录系统。
3.用户信息管理:用户可以查看、修改个人信息。
4.用户权限管理:系统管理员可以对用户进行权限分配。
商品模块设计:
1.商品发布:用户可以发布二手商品信息,包括商品名称、描述、价格、图片等。
2.商品搜索:用户可以通过关键词、分类、价格等条件搜索商品。
3.商品详情:用户可以查看商品详细信息,包括商品描述、图片、用户评价等。
4.商品收藏:用户可以将喜欢的商品加入收藏夹。
交易模块设计:
1.购买商品:用户可以选择商品并下单购买。
2.交:用户可以选择、支付等支付方式完成交易。
3.交易物流:系统自动物流信息,用户可以实时查看物流状态。
评价模块设计:
1.商品评价:用户可以对购买的商品进行评价。
2.评价回复:卖家可以对买家的评价进行回复。
安全性设计:
1.用户密码加密存储,防止密码泄露。
2.数据传输加密,保证用户信息安全。
3.防止SQL注入、XSS攻击等安全风险。
3.详细解释:
用户模块设计:用户注册时,系统会自动一个唯一的用户ID,并加密存储密码。用户登录时,系统会验证用户名和密码,验证成功后,用户可以访问系统资源。用户信息管理功能允许用户查看和修改个人信息,如姓名、性别、联系方式等。用户权限管理功能允许系统管理员对用户进行权限分配,如查看、修改、删除用户信息等。
商品模块设计:商品发布功能允许用户发布二手商品信息,包括商品名称、描述、价格、图片等。商品搜索功能允许用户通过关键词、分类、价格等条件搜索商品。商品详情功能允许用户查看商品详细信息,包括商品描述、图片、用户评价等。商品收藏功能允许用户将喜欢的商品加入收藏夹。
交易模块设计:购买商品功能允许用户选择商品并下单购买。交功能允许用户选择、支付等支付方式完成交易。交易物流功能允许用户实时查看物流状态。
评价模块设计:商品评价功能允许用户对购买的商品进行评价。评价回复功能允许卖家对买家的评价进行回复。
安全性设计:用户密码加密存储,防止密码泄露。数据传输加密,保证用户信息安全。防止SQL注入、XSS攻击等安全风险。
三、摘要或结论
基于Java校园二手商品交易系统通过Java编程语言和Web技术实现,为校园师生提供了一个安全、便捷的二手商品交易平台。系统具有用户模块、商品模块、交易模块、评价模块和安全性设计等特点,能够有效解决校园内二手商品交易信息不对称、交易流程繁琐等问题。
四、问题与反思
①如何提高系统性能,优化数据库查询?
②如何加强用户隐私保护,防止用户信息泄露?
③如何提高用户活跃度,增加交易量?
1.《JavaWeb开发技术》
2.《Spring框架实战》
3.《MySQL数据库应用与开发》
4.《网络安全技术》
您可能关注的文档
最近下载
- Parker Lord公司《电池系统组件的绝缘防护技术评估白皮书》.pptx VIP
 - 小型白菜类蔬菜栽培技术.ppt VIP
 - 白菜类蔬菜栽培技术 (3).ppt VIP
 - 建设工程档案归档清单.xlsx VIP
 - 2024年河北省职业院校技能大赛中职组“艺术设计”赛项样题-第四套 .docx VIP
 - 2025年浙江省初中学业水平信息科技考试试卷(含答案详解).docx
 - 退工原因变更申请表 .pdf VIP
 - DB15T+3686.3-2024物业管理服务规程 第3部分:秩序维护.pdf VIP
 - 职业院校技能大赛艺术设计中职样题.docx VIP
 - 大学生简历毕业生简历求职简历 (27).docx VIP
 
原创力文档
                        

文档评论(0)